  • Grasshopper Active - Bangkok Day Tours by Bike - Gather at the Grasshopper Shop\nGather at the Grasshopper Adventures Shop near Khao San Rd at 8:30 am. The bike tour will depart at 9 am sharp. After a quick bike fitting and briefing, we hit the bikes. It takes a few kilometers to reach a bit of greenery, but on the way you’ll bike through tiny alleyways with dense housing - more like cycling through people’s living rooms for an authentic view of life in the big city.\n- Wat Chalo - Out of the city\nOnce on the outskirts of Bangkok, there are few cars but many locals happy to see foreign visitors cycling in their neighborhood. Lunch is included at a delicious local eatery where you can sample world-famous Thai flavors. There is great variety in the terrain we cover as we jump from communities living along the canals to market gardens to wooded plots to ancient ruined temples all within sight of Bangkok’s skyscrapers but far from the city’s chaos. We will stop at a few temples of historic importance: Wat Chaloh and Wat Kaew Fah. We will also pedal through areas with some agriculture - plant nurseries and orchards mostly. While this tour does not quite reach the countryside, there is still a countryside feel in some sections. \n- Khaosan Road - On the return to Bangkok, we wind our way back through the alleyways and finish at the Grasshopper Shop.\n\nThe ride is a total of 37 km and the tour takes approximately 7 hours, usually finishing at around 4 pm but this is variable by group and ability.\n\nYou will spend most of the day in the saddle, and while the total cycling distance is not that long, it can get hot. The cycling is moderately technical with sections along narrow raised concrete paths so this tour is suitable for more experienced cyclists. We’ll pedal concrete, dirt bike trails and one or two rough spots, but mostly cycle the backstreets and alleyways. There are some main roads to cross but we do this as a group and Bangkok drivers are very courteous when it comes to crossing the road.\n\nThe tropical sun can be quite fierce, so we recommend you use some sunblock or, if you prefer a natural option, long sleeves for your arms and Buff headwear for your neck.\n\nOlder children and teenagers can do this tour if they are experienced bikers and able to spend the whole day out on a bicycle. We do not recommend this tour for young children.
